Holy-Wood Records CEO/Recording artist, Prodigal Son has been extremely
busy touring throughout the country supporting his Billboard charting
album, “Kingdom Swagga-Nomics” as well as promoting the upcoming
compilation album, “Welcome 2 Holy-Wood.” The new compilation
project, “Welcome 2 Holy-Wood” features theHoly-Wood Records
artist roster: Prodigal Son, Cataz, Vell P, Cameron Joy, Bi-Lingo,
Wen, Renegade of the King, and Hall of Faith Saints. The album also
features guest artists, Canton Jones, Voice, and K-Drama. Prodigal Son
said this about the album, “My idea to put this cd out was to
showcase a different breed of Christian Hip Hop to the world.
Holy-Wood Records is creating a New Era sound and vocabulary to the
masses as a whole, and that sound encompasses street savvy lyrics with
hard hitting beats and the Word of God presented in a fashion for
everyday realistic living in a mode that most people are used to
hearing. So anyone that grabs this album will be glad that they
purchased it! Listeners will find many songs on this album to vibe to
because it’s just that relational no matter what background you come
from. “Welcome 2 Holy-Wood” Compilation will be dropping to retail
stores on April 26th nationwide through Infinity Music Distribution.

Yves Saint, Cristolph, Free, and DJ Candlestick, otherwise known as The Niceguys, have been putting in work. You may have seen them "Toast" back in January, or maybe you've been keeping up with Yves' guest blogging for SLAM Magazine, but that hasn't stopped the Houston-based foursome from staying busy. With a string of SXSW performances around the corner, The Niceguys have been made the cover feature of leading alternative weekly, Houston Press. The feature, hitting newsstands citywide today, can be read online here: http://www.houstonpress.com/2011-03-10/music/meet-the-niceguys/ .

To celebrate the milestone, The Niceguys are now releasing "Ari Gold," the lead single from their forthcoming project, The James Kelly EP, which will be released for free download this Spring. As the title of the single might suggest, kicking things off is a fiery quote from everybody's favorite asshole, the song's namesake Ari Gold from Entourage. "It's about taking that Ari Gold mentality -- not only being an asshole, but embracing it," explains Free, who also produced the distorted, guitar-heavy track. "It's about using it to your advantage and not being apologetic for any of it."

Playing off the verses, which appropriately incorporate plenty of Yves' now patented, wordplay-heavy brashness, the chorus drives home the song's key sentiment: "Fuck around and get lost in it/ When I say something right, something's wrong with it/ What I need to say sorry for?/ I'm an asshole...Ari Gold!" For an added touch, Yves brings out his alter ego, Chevy Lauren, for Caribbean inflected and his Queens, NY-inspired second verse.
